Output 76e96b33bd3a50e2bc21e2957c76d1f5b8ae66ec2e2c350e24656ffd02784671:4

value
24653
script pubkey
OP_0 OP_PUSHBYTES_20 397297b193f5afd677f9ca6562aa73261a2ea498
address
bc1q89ef0vvn7khavaleefjk92nnycdzafycenmcf6
transaction
76e96b33bd3a50e2bc21e2957c76d1f5b8ae66ec2e2c350e24656ffd02784671
spent
true